Tigers sell 176,000 tickets in eight hours
Single-game Tigers tickets went on sale Saturday morning, and the Tigers had sold 176,000 as of 6 p.m. -- 100,000 more than at this time last year. Rob Matwick, the club's vice president of communications, said the Tigers' sales on tickets.com, a hub of phone and Internet transactions separate from the team box office, rivaled those of the Chicago Cubs.

Tigers Sell 202,000 Single Game Tickets Over Weekend
bizofbaseball.com 3/3/2008 — The Tigers report that they sold 176,000 single game tickets on Saturday, and by Sunday evening had sold 202,000, smashing their last year figures. Reached for comment, Rob Matwick, VP of Communications for the Tigers said, "We sold more than 80,000 in the first two hours of the on-sale on Saturday, which surpassed the entire total for the first day in 2007."...
